- 博客(65)
- 收藏
- 关注
原创 (JAVA)2-3树思想与红黑树的实现与基本原理
这篇文章将带你从2-3树实现原理的角度来看红黑树是如何实现的,又是如何实现树的平衡保持一致的查询效率!!
2024-10-12 13:23:32 923
原创 (JAVA)开始熟悉 “二叉树” 的数据结构
当你刚开始熟悉 “树” 这个数据结构,那么看到这篇文章一定会有所收获!一起来加深你对 “树“ 结构的印象吧!!
2024-10-07 15:29:01 1243
原创 ElasticSearch8.7 搭配 SpringDataElasticSearch5.1 的使用
截至2023/7/11日,全网最全最直白的SpringDataElasticSearch5.1
2023-07-11 14:51:23 1518 3
原创 (JVM)全面深入Java GC!!带你完全了解 Java 的‘ 灵魂 ‘ GC垃圾回收机制!!
说到Java, 就不得不谈谈JVM了, 而既然谈到了JVM, 那么必须要谈到的一个点!GC垃圾回收机制本篇文章将带你全方面了解GC垃圾回收机制的运行流程与原理!!包括教你如何在垃圾回收阶段进行调优、五种引用类型、判断对象回收算法、各垃圾回收器的优缺点等等等等, 全部都在这篇文章中!
2024-11-02 18:49:47 1025
原创 (JVM)我们该如何认识 Java的内存模型(Java Memory Model(JMM))? 本篇文章告诉你答案 !带你全面了解JMM
如果不研究JMM, 你如何才能进入下一步的JUC并发? 本篇文章将带你了解JMM, 和我一起提前为JUC开发做铺垫!!
2024-11-02 18:27:29 1193
原创 (JVM)带你一起研究JVM的语法糖功能 和 JVM的即时编译器
所谓的语法糖,其实就是指java编译器把*.java源码编译为*.class字节码的过程中,自动生成和转换的一些代码,主要是为了减轻程序员的负担,算是java编译器给我们第一个额外福利
2024-11-02 18:16:41 552
原创 (JVM)在JVM中,类是如何被加载的呢?本篇文章就带你认识类加载的一套流程!
有没有想过类在内存中是如何被加载的?JVM对类做了些什么呢?本篇文章讲告诉你关于类的一切答案!!
2024-11-02 17:33:50 775
原创 (JVM)深入JAVA底层 JVM(Java 虚拟机)!带你认识JVM、程序计数器、JVM栈和方法栈还有堆内存!看看JAVA针对这些内存空间都做了什么吧!
当你想要在java中更进一步,那么钻研JVM是必不可少的!本篇将带你认识JVM中基本的内存空间,并看一看JAVA在运行时都对这些空间做了什么动作!
2024-11-02 17:16:11 723
原创 还不了解Git分布式版本控制器?本文将带你全面了解并掌握
在这个什么都需要的年代,如果你还不会、还不了解Git,那么就真的落伍啦!!本文章将全面的带你了解并掌握Git的工作原理和使用!
2024-10-26 19:14:44 1104
原创 全方面熟悉Maven项目管理工具(五)教你IDEA创建Maven基本项目、导入工程和模块,并为你讲解Maven的生命周期
Maven学习栏目的最终篇!这篇将教你用IDEA创建Maven项目并且还教你如何导入工程和模块,以及为你讲解Maven的生命周期指令
2024-10-21 19:48:15 875
原创 全方面熟悉Maven项目管理工具(四)带你认识依赖、继承和聚合都是什么!有什么用?
Maven学习栏目的第四篇!本篇将带你完全了解依赖、继承和聚合功能!!还不会或者想要了解的同学快学起来吧!
2024-10-21 19:29:48 1001
原创 全方面熟悉Maven项目管理工具(三)认识mvn的各类构建命令并创建、打包Web工程
Maven栏目的第三篇~!!本篇文章将带大家了解mvn的各类构建名称。并教你如何创建和打包Web工程!!
2024-10-21 19:15:15 843
原创 全方面熟悉Maven项目管理工具(二)坐标、pom.xml文件的解读!
maven栏目的第二篇!带你了解基本的坐标都是什么意思教你如何用cmd创建一个maven工程
2024-10-21 19:02:03 710
原创 全方面熟悉Maven项目管理工具(一)认识Maven、Maven如何安装?
这是开始maven项目管理工具的学习路线的第一篇。主要是让大家认识Maven这个工具是是什么,如何安装,下一篇将告诉大家如何是使用
2024-10-21 18:48:58 1070
原创 (Golang)初识Go语言!!为什么选择Go?如何配置Go的开发环境?VS Code如何配置Go环境?
本篇文章将带你认识Go这门语言还将教你如何安装Go语言和配置Go的开发环境以及VS Code对Go语言的开发支持!!!
2024-10-21 09:00:00 1144
原创 (JAVA)贪心算法、加权有向图与求得最短路径的基本论述与实现
本篇文章带你了解贪心算法何为贪心算法,并且认识加权有向图与最短路径的实现全篇通俗易懂,加快你在数据结构与算法这条路上的速度!
2024-10-19 14:31:31 857
原创 (JAVA)加权无向图和最小生成树的实现与原理概述
深入树与研究图的快速搜索最短路径!Prim算法和Kruskal算法?贪心算法?全在这篇文章中!
2024-10-19 14:21:15 979
原创 (JAVA)有向图与拓扑排序的实现原理与基本实现
有向图是一副具有方向性的图,是由一组顶点和一组有方向的边组成的,每条方向的边都连着一对有序的灌顶啊。
2024-10-16 09:39:02 874
原创 (JAVA)熟悉队列的进阶结构 - 优先队列
之前的文章学习过队列,那么这篇文章将带你熟悉更复杂的 优先队列 数据结构!小白初学者还不快点上车?!
2024-10-09 12:54:00 806
原创 手把手教你如何配置好VS Code的WEB基础开发环境(保姆级)
还在为选择代码编辑器而发愁?还在想VS Code怎么用?接下来几篇文章,将为您演示VS Code针对于各个主流语言的环境搭建
2024-10-09 12:31:11 1381
原创 虚拟化特性
把一组主机组合起来形成一个整体,向用户提供资源的方式(计算资源、存储资源、网络资源)好处:当一台主机发生宕机情况后,该主机上可以改用HA技术将宕机主机的虚拟机转移至其他正常运行的主机上。坏处:当虚拟机业务过大,传输虚拟机将会出现停机传输的情况,等虚拟机传输至新主机后,业务才可以恢复,但总体利大于弊。
2022-11-18 14:31:11 697
原创 Current request is not a multipart request 状态码:511 异常
Current request is not a multipart request 状态码:511 异常
2022-08-29 09:12:21 2373
原创 配置SSM框架整合项目
1、SSM是什么?从框架方面来说,它并不是指一个或某个框架,它是三个框架的缩写,简称为SSM。这三个框架分别是:Spring、SpringMVC、MybatisSpring的存在意义?Spring方便解耦,简化了开发,通过Spring提供的IoC容器,可以将对象间的依赖关系交由Spring进行控制,避免硬编码所造成的过渡耦合。用户也不必再为单例模式类,属性文件解析等这些很底层的需求编写代码,可以更专注于上层应用。它支持AOP编程与声明式事务控制,这样可以提高开发的效率。而这些仅仅只是Sprin
2022-05-18 16:01:16 326
原创 SpringMVC之JdbcTemplate组件
1、SpringMVC是什么?SpringMVC是一种基于JAVA的实现MVC设计模型的请求驱动类型的轻量级Web框架,属于SpringFrameWork的后续产品,以及融合在Spring Web Flow中SpringMVC 已经称为目前最主流的MVC框架之一,并且随着Spring3.0的发布,全面超所Struts2,成为最优秀的MVC框架。它通过一套注解,让一个简单的java类称为处理请求的控制器,而无须事先任何接口。同时它还支持RESTful编程风格的请求2、JdbcTemplate的作用Sp
2022-04-20 09:01:45 777
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人